Advantages of Self-Massaging


Self-massage offers a variety of advantages that can boost your total well-being. One of the primary benefits is the reduction of muscle tension. Many people face stiffness due to stress, poor posture, or excessive use of muscles. By regularly engaging in self-massage techniques, you can alleviate this tension, foster relaxation, and increase your mobility, making daily tasks easier and more comfortable.


Another important benefit is the possibility for better circulation. When you stimulate your muscle tissue and soft tissues, you boost blood flow, which can enhance the delivery of oxygen and nutrient-rich substances to those areas. This increased circulation not only helps in recovery from physical activities but also encourages strong skin and bolsters your body’s innate healing mechanisms. Enhanced circulation can result in a sense of overall vitality and energy.


Self-massage can also serve as a strong tool for managing tension and nervousness. Making time to nurture your body can create a soothing effect, helping to lower cortisol levels and foster relaxation. Creating a self-massaging routine can encourage mindfulness, allowing you to connect with your body and let go of built-up stress. This aspect makes self-massage not just a physical practice but also a valuable emotional and mental health tool.


Key Methods


One of the most effective techniques for self-massage is the use of the flat part of your hand to apply gentle pressure to different body parts. Start by focusing on areas that commonly carry tension, such as the deltoids and cervical region. With your palm flat against the tissue, use a round motion to work out tight spots. Gradually increase the pressure as you become accustomed. This technique not only facilitates relaxation but also helps to release knots and enhance blood circulation.


Another valuable technique is kneading, which mimics the actions of a trained masseuse. To practice kneading on your arms or legs, use your fingers and thumbs to squeeze and roll the muscles under your skin. Start with softer pressure and slowly build up to a stronger touch as needed. This method is particularly effective for larger muscle groups and can provide relief from muscle soreness after a training session or a long day of sitting.


Lastly, the use of frozen or heated tools can enhance your self-massage experience. Objects 오피스타 as tennis balls, foam rollers, or even frozen water bottles can be used strategically. For instance, rolling a tennis ball under your foot or along your back can provide targeted relief in difficult areas. Similarly, heating pads can be applied before massage to relax the muscles, allowing for a thorough and more effective manipulation. Experimenting with different tools can help you find what works best for your body.


Tools for Effective Massage


When regarding self-massage, having the right tools can make a huge impact in the quality of your experience. Simple items like tennis balls or foam rollers can be very useful for targeting sore muscles and releasing tension. Tennis balls can be used on a surface to apply pressure to specific points, while foam rollers allow for a more extensive range of muscle relief. These tools are particularly beneficial for major muscle areas such as your back and thighs, helping to alleviate knots and improve circulation.


Another great addition to your self-massage toolkit is massage oils or lotions. Using a quality oil can enhance the experience by providing slick motions over your skin, which helps to prevent friction and irritation. Choose oils blended with essential oils such as lavender or eucalyptus for added relaxation benefits. This not only nourishes your skin but also creates a relaxing fragrance that enhances the overall massage experience, making it more pleasurable and effective.


If you want add more precision to your self-care routine, consider getting professional massage tools like handheld massagers or electric massagers. These devices can access difficult areas and deliver targeted vibrations or kneading motions that simulate professional techniques. While they can be a bit more pricey, they offer convenience and consistency that can elevate your at-home massage practice, allowing you to unwind and revitalize as needed.
